Description

This contract has been awarded under PSR Direct Award Process C

Total Quantity or Scope

Sheffield Teaching have been awarded a contract for the provision of stereotactic Radiosurgery to patients in tier 1-4, this sub contract arrangement is to provide resilience and experience to Tier 1 and Tier 2 services within the broader geography supporting the referral and treatment of complex cases as required. This contract has been awarded under NHS Provider Selection Regime Direct Award C. One of the current incumbent suppliers is The Thornbury Radiosurgery Centre Ltd. They are currently meeting all contractual and legislative requirements as detailed in the NHS Standard Subcontract.The services will be provided under this contract for 12 months from 5 October 2024 to 30 September 2025

** PREVIEW NOTICE, please check Find a Tender for full details. ** This is a Provider Selection Regime (PSR) intention to award notice. The awarding of this contract is subject to the Health Care Services (Provider Selection Regime) Regulations 2023. For the avoidance of doubt, the provisions of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 do not apply to this award. The publication of this notice marks the start of the standstill period. Representations by providers must be made to decision makers by 4 October 2024. This contract has not yet formally been awarded; this notice serves as an intention to award under the PSR. Decision makers are Operations Director and Deputy Operations Director for Head & Neck Directorate and the Contracts Director. The email address for representations is sarah.clarke27@nhs.netNo conflicts of interest have been registered.The weighting of the key criteria varies with the highest weightings being for quality and innovation and social value. These criteria are considered of high importance as they are linked to the key metrics of the NHS standard contract under which this sub contract will be let and the terms and conditions under which Sheffield Teaching Hospitals NHS FT is commissioned by NHS England to deliver this activity. The provider is currently meeting all contractual and legislative requirements as detailed in the NHS Standard Subcontract.
